The setlist for the Biophilia Live movie has been revealed.

 

 

Introduction by David Attenborough
Óskasteinar
Thunderbolt
Moon
Crystalline
Hollow
Dark Matter
Hidden Place
Virus
Possibly Maybe
Mouth’s Cradle
Isobel
Sonnets / Unrealities XI
Mutual Core
Cosmogony
Solstice
One Day
Náttúra
Declare Independence
Sacrifice

 

Only song cut was "Where Is The Line". Also it supposedly had some parts of it filmed during the Tokyo residency. It's great that it's mostly the whole show. Usually a couple of songs are cut when the concert films are being made. Still upset that Homogenic Live In Cambridge film didn't have "5 Years" on it.
